Я подозревал, что они это делают, но проверить как-то руки не доходили. А вот народ из Forbes проверил.
Все заметки с тегами «Google, JavaScript»
-
Робот Google выполняет JavaScript
2 июля 2010
-
Асинхронный API Google Analytics
3 декабря 2009
Наконец-то Google Analytics можно установить у себя без ущерба скорости загрузки страницы.
Новый код выглядит так:
var _gaq = _gaq || []; _gaq.push(['_setAccount', 'UA-XXXXX-X']); _gaq.push(['_trackPageview']); (function() { var ga = document.createElement('script'); ga.src = ('https:' == document.location.protocol ? 'https://ssl' : 'http://www') + '.google-analytics.com/ga.js'; ga.setAttribute('async', 'true'); document.documentElement.firstChild.appendChild(ga); })();
-
Google Closure
6 ноября 2009
Вслед за Page Speed Google открыл ещё один отличный внутренний набор инструментов — Closure. В комплекте:
Closure Compiler — валидатор, оптимизатор и компрессор JavaScript. Выкидывает неиспользуемый код, жмёт, проверяет. Доступны версия для командной строки, веб-приложение и интеграция с Page Speed.
Closure Inspector — плагин для FireBug. Позволяет удобно отлаживать код, полученный из Compiler.
Closure Library — хорошо оттестированная модульная кросс-браузерная библиотека с довольно обширным функционалом: виджеты, контролы, анимация, структуры данных, работа с DOM, взаимодействие с сервером, юнит-тестирование, WYSIWYG и ещё много всего.
Closure Templates — шаблонизатор для Java и JavaScript с простым синтаксисом. JavaScript-реализация прекомпилируется в обычный JS-код, как это делается в большинстве PHP-шаблонизаторов.
-
Google Gears в деталях
9 октября 2009
Отличная детальная статья с кодом и работающими примерами про то, что такое Google Gears, что умеет и для чего его можно использовать.